#df54b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df54bd is composed of 87.5% red, 32.9%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.3% magenta, 15.2%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 314.7 degrees, a saturation of 68.5% and a lightness of 60.2%. #df54bd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#bf007b.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#df54b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df54bd has RGB values of R:223, G:84,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.15,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14636221.

Shades and Tints of #df54bd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0209 is the darkest color, while #fef9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#df54bd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a1929d is the less saturated color, while #fe35cd is the most saturated one.
